카페24에서는 현재 PHP 7.3까지 지원됩니다. PHP 5.5나 PHP 5.3 혹은 PHP 5.2 버전을 이용하고 있는 경우 PHP 7.3으로 업그레이드하는 것이 바람직합니다. 특히 워드프레스를 운영하는 경우 PHP 7 이상으로 업그레이드해야 최신 버전에서 제대로 작동합니다. 카페24에서 PHP 버전을 변경할 때에는 반드시 백업본을 받아놓는 것이 안전합니다.
2022년 1월 업데이트: 현재 PHP 최신 버전은 PHP 8.1이며 카페24에서는 PHP 7.4까지 지원합니다. 카페24를 이용하는 경우 (PHP 7.3 이하는 보안 지원이 만료되었으므로) PHP 7.4를 적용하시기 바랍니다("카페24: PHP 7.4 지원 추가" 참고).
2024년 1월 업데이트: 카페24의 매니지드 워드프레스와 10G 광아우토반 호스팅 상품에서는 PHP 8.2까지 지원합니다. 다음 글을 참고하여 PHP 버전을 8.2로 업그레이드할 수 있습니다.
카페24에서 PHP 버전 변경 시 주의 사항
현재 PHP의 최신 버전은 7.4입니다. 카페24는 PHP 7.3까지 지원합니다. 참고로 해외 웹호스팅인 블루호스트와 사이트그라운드의 경우 PHP 7.4까지 제공됩니다.
카페24에서는 연장/변경/추가옵션 아래의 변경신청 페이지에서 PHP 버전을 변경할 수 있습니다.
PHP 7.3 버전이 적용된 경우 위와 같은 화면이 표시됩니다. PHP 7.3을 선택한 경우 PHP 7.0, PHP 5.5, PHP 5.3, PHP 5.2로 다운그레이드할 수 있습니다.
PHP 버전을 변경하기 전에는 반드시 백업을 받아놓는 것이 안전합니다. 백업을 받아서 PC나 클라우드에 저장해놓으시기 바랍니다.
PHP 버전을 선택하고 변경신청 버튼을 클릭하면 다음 화면과 같이 경고가 표시될 수 있습니다.
변경 전에 중요한 데이터는 꼭 백업 후 신청해달라고 안내하고 있습니다.
[경고*전환 후 기존 계정의 데이터와 DB, 이메일 등은 모두 삭제 되며, 복구 불가능합니다. 중요한 데이터는 백업 후 신청해 주세요. 이 경고를 무시하지 마시기 바랍니다!!!*]
이러한 경고를 무시하고 변경신청을 진행하면 정말로 재앙이 발생할 수 있습니다. 그런 경우 카페24 게시판에 자초지종을 말하고 백업본이 있으면 제공해달라고 요청하시기 바랍니다. 운이 좋으면 카페24에서 백업본을 제공해줄 것입니다. 하지만 최근 이런 일로 인해 카페24에 연락하니 복원이 불가능하다는 답변을 들어 복원을 하지 못한 경우도 있으므로 이 내용을 숙지하고 PHP 변경 신청을 하는 것이 중요합니다.
※추가: 작년 10월부터 백업본이 제공되지 않는다고 하는 것 같습니다. 그러므로 PHP 변경 시 백업을 하지 않으면 사이트가 날라갈 수 있으므로 유의하시기 바랍니다.
PHP 5.2에서 PHP 5.5로 업그레이드하는 경우에도 백업을 받아서 안전한 곳에 보관하시기 바랍니다. 백업은 데이터와 DB를 함께 실시해야 합니다.
카페24의 경우 카페24 홈페이지에 로그인하여 백업을 받을 수 있습니다. 다른 웹호스팅을 이용하는 경우, 디스크 용량이 충분하다면 워드프레스 백업 플러그인을 이용하여 백업을 받으면 편리합니다.
평상시에도 정기적으로 백업을 받는 것이 좋은 관행입니다. 예상치 못한 문제가 발생할 경우 백업본이 있으면 쉽게 복구가 가능할 수 있습니다. 백업본이 없어 낭패를 보는 사례를 자주 접합니다. 중요한 사이트인 경우 정기적으로 백업하여 안전한 곳에 저장하시기 바랍니다.
참고로 클라우드웨이즈, 패스트코멧 등 해외호스팅에서는 서버를 변경하지 않고 사이트를 유지한 상태에서 PHP 버전만 변경할 수 있습니다. PHP 버전 변경 후에 문제가 발생하면 간단히 이전 PHP 버전으로 되돌리며 됩니다.
참고
https://avada.tistory.com/3046